Transaction 4fd2d46d85b5a843fe6d0b8fc2c66c22f7dca81577de72d6a27e37922bf6e3f8

3 Input
1 Outputs
  • 4fd2d46d85b5a843fe6d0b8fc2c66c22f7dca81577de72d6a27e37922bf6e3f8:0
  • value  221370050
    address  32W6wpms2fTxXAuGMRqrSd7wsaBg2Y3WNA